Output 21fdc6aaa5645194563fba2396fc56e808d1928ec2d223da1c1901e4e35b5d20:20

value
37873
script pubkey
OP_0 OP_PUSHBYTES_20 5aa23b5d7477352f61f4ea57ded92eaf433548e0
address
bc1qt23rkht5wu6j7c05aftaakfw4apn2j8q82hd5g
transaction
21fdc6aaa5645194563fba2396fc56e808d1928ec2d223da1c1901e4e35b5d20